Transaction 0504b35eb52f07c0ff3efde108262bf6b11e989d18715721be51b2424982f092

18 Input
2 Outputs
  • 0504b35eb52f07c0ff3efde108262bf6b11e989d18715721be51b2424982f092:0
  • value  900686082
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 0504b35eb52f07c0ff3efde108262bf6b11e989d18715721be51b2424982f092:1
  • value  693719
    address  36hE77r1BegFuvGpKFTCwoExcCzLktzxZ4